    I have to assume one of these 3...copied from another website.

    The Clockwork City
    The Clockwork City was teased after Tamriel Unlimited was announced. Nothing is known of it other than the fact that it will contain a new zone in the south of Morrowind - Thornmarsh.

    Mephala's Web
    Mephala's Web was teased alongside the Clockwork City. It will contain a new plane of Oblivion and a storyline centered around Mephala, but nothing else is known of it.

    Murkmire
    Murkmire was announced alongside Orsinium at Quakecon 2014. It will contain the adventure zone Murkmire, many hours of story content, new dungeons, and new Trials. Its release date and other features are not yet known.
